Narrative
|
|
Quite often the best data for a local indicators project will be found
at the local level. Particularly in rural areas, data collected at a
regional or national level do not include enough data to work for a
local project. The secret to finding data for indicators is to
include as many different people as possible in defining the
indicators. These people will be able to provide ideas for sources of
data.
